K. Hata is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Immunology and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, K. Hata has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 217 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Molecular Biology, 4 papers in Immunology and 3 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in K. Hata's work include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(4 papers), Galectins and Cancer Biology (4 papers) and Caveolin-1 and cellular processes (2 papers). K. Hata is often cited by papers focused on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(4 papers), Galectins and Cancer Biology (4 papers) and Caveolin-1 and cellular processes (2 papers). K. Hata collaborates with scholars based in Japan and United States. K. Hata's co-authors include T Miyagi, Kazunori Yamaguchi, Kazuhiro Shiozaki, Takuro Wada, Setsuko Moriya, Koichi Koseki, Makoto Kiso, Tadashi Wada, Akira Hasegawa and Kazutoshi Yamamoto and has published in prestigious journals such as Oncogene, Advances in experimental medicine and biology and The Journal of Biochemistry.
